As large language models (LLMs) become more widely adopted, AI tools are evolving from single-function utilities toward integrated, specialized solutions. Against this backdrop, MuleRun has emerged with its pioneering “Agent Team” model, upending traditional AI tool usage. Users simply select a professional role, and the system intelligently recommends multiple AI agents across vertical domains. These agents can be freely combined to form efficient collaborative teams that tackle complex tasks such as e-commerce operations, data analysis, and content creation—dramatically boosting productivity. As a rising force in AI infrastructure, MuleRun has built a rich application ecosystem, integrating hundreds of high-quality services including Alibaba.com’s PicCopilot, Quick BI’s official reporting agent, and Sora video generation. These applications span product image generation, anomaly detection, short video production, and more, forming a pluggable “super toolbox.” This enables ordinary users to easily harness previously scattered AI capabilities, lowering the barrier to professional AI technology. On the technical front, MuleRun demonstrates unique competitive advantages. It supports Python/SQL code traceability, ensuring transparency and explainability in AI decision-making. The platform claims to achieve “zero hallucination risk,” a significant differentiator given the ongoing challenges of accuracy and reliability in AI. As AI deepens its penetration across industries, enterprises increasingly demand trustworthy and auditable AI tools—a need that MuleRun’s technical positioning precisely addresses. Looking ahead, MuleRun plans to launch a subscription-based payment model and enterprise-grade private deployment solutions next month, marking a strategic expansion from the consumer market to the enterprise segment.
